AGENTS.md

Guidance for AI agents and human contributors working on bnet_auth_tool.

What this is

A Python CLI for managing Battle.net software authenticators. Two halves:

  • Offline (the important, fully-tested half): an encrypted vault of authenticator secrets, TOTP/QR reconstruction, and migration of legacy backups.
  • Online (unverified): attach/retrieve flows against Blizzard's identity API. These may be blocked by Blizzard at any time. Do not claim they are "fixed" — keep the tempered "unverified" framing in the README and --help/menu text.

Architecture

Source lives under src/bnet_auth_tool/ (a proper package; there is no top-level script).

Module Responsibility
config.py Load bundled settings.yaml + user override; resolve config/data dirs (platformdirs). Typed Settings/ApiConfig/CryptoConfig/TotpConfig.
crypto.py EncryptionManager: scrypt+AES256GCM encrypt; decrypt dispatches on a versioned header (scrypt / PBKDF2 600k / legacy PBKDF2 100k).
storage.py Vault: single encrypted file keyed by serial; add/list/get/remove.
fileio.py Atomic, 0600-hardened writes (atomic_write_bytes, _harden).
api.py BattleNetAuthenticator online client; leak-safe error handling.
totp.py hex→base32, otpauth:// URL builder, QR PNG.
migrate.py Discover + import legacy battlenet_authenticator_*.json files into the vault.
cli.py Interactive menu and argparse subcommands; main() is the entry point.
gui.py Optional Flet desktop GUI (bnet-auth-gui); imperative, same vault/crypto as the CLI. Behind the gui extra.
errors.py Exception hierarchy rooted at BnetAuthError.

settings.yaml is shipped inside the package and copied to the user's config dir on first run. Endpoints/KDF/TOTP params are config, not code — change them there.

Hard constraints (do not break)

  1. Legacy decryption must keep working. Files encrypted by v1.x — including prev1.3 files with no kdf_iterations field — must still decrypt. Covered by tests/test_crypto.py.
  2. Secrets are sensitive. Never log raw device secrets, restore codes, session tokens, or full server error bodies. Vault/QR files are written 0600 and atomically.
  3. Online flows stay labelled unverified. No optimistic "it works now" claims.

Conventions

  • Python 3.9+; from __future__ import annotations in every module (so X | None annotations are fine).
  • Lint/format with ruff; config in pyproject.toml.
  • Keep crypto parameters fast in tests (small scrypt n) — see tests/conftest.py.
  • The GUI targets Flet 0.85+ in imperative style: ft.run(main), page.show_dialog() / page.pop_dialog(), page.clipboard.set(), page.window.width. It holds no logic of its own — all crypto/storage/TOTP goes through the same modules as the CLI.

Workflow

uv sync --extra dev
uv run pytest
uv run ruff check .
uv run bnet-auth --help

When changing the encryption format, bump the format header in crypto.py and add a back-compat test rather than mutating the existing decrypt paths.
